As background, the federal government is still giving select workers stimulus payments, and states have used some of their federal relief to provide teachers bonuses, with some issuing stimulus checks to state residents who meet income requirements.

But another group eligible for stimulus payments might surprise you: babies born in 2021. The newest Americans qualify for payments up to $1,400 from the third round of federal stimulus checks that millions of people received in March. To qualify for the full amount, your household must meet income requirements: $150,000 for married people who file a joint return or $75,000 for individuals.

Eligible new parents who inform the IRS they had a baby or babies when they file their 2021 taxes next year will still receive a stimulus check for those children.

Plus, people with 2021 newborns might not realize that theyre eligible for the expanded child tax credit thats part of the governments COVID stimulus package.

You could have opted to inform the IRS this year about your new family member to get the early monthly tax credit installments that the agency paid in 2021. If you didnt, youll get the full $3,600 credit when you file your next tax return in 2022 and claim the baby as a dependent for the first time.

Fourth Stimulus Check: Are More Payments Coming

A fourth stimulus check from the government could take one of two forms: monthly checks in fairly small amounts, or one-time payments of up to $2,000.

Both options have been put forward by legislators in Congress as follow-ups to the third round of pandemic relief payments, which were made possible by the American Rescue Plan Act of March 2021.

The U.S. economy is still recovering, with slow but steady job growth even as unemployment numbers hold steady and the Delta variant of COVID-19 causes hospitalization rates to soar.

The federal moratorium on evictions ended Aug. 26 with a Supreme Court ruling, and millions now face losing their homes. Inflation, however, appears to be on the rise, contributing to fears among economists and lawmakers that further stimulus payments could only fuel more price hikes.

As a result, there’s no legislation in Congress that’s likely to pass that would create a fourth round of stimulus payments, even though some Democratic lawmakers have called on President Joe Biden to consider recurring payments.

The White House has passed back the buck, stating that the president would consider whatever Congress comes up with.

At the end of July, Rep. Ilhan Omar , introduced a bill that would send $1,200 to each American making less than $75,000 per year, forever. But it has not moved forward in the House of Representatives and has little chance of passing.

Child Tax Credit: December End

Some families received another form of stimulus aid when the IRS in July deposited the first of six monthly cash payments into bank accounts of parents who qualify for the Child Tax Credit . Families on average received $423 in their first CTC payment, according to an analysis of Census data from the left-leaning advocacy group Economic Security Project.

Eligible families received up to $1,800 in cash through December, with the money parceled out in equal installments over the six months from July through December. The aid was due to the expanded CTC, which is part of President Joe Biden’s American Rescue Plan.

Families who qualify received $300 per month for each child under 6 and $250 for children between 6 to 17 years old. Several families that spoke to CBS MoneyWatch said the extra money would go toward child care, back-to-school supplies and other essentials.

While progressives and some Democrats urged lawmakers to continue the enhanced CTC, it appears stalled at the moment. That means families won’t receive a CTC payment in January or beyond.

Are 4th Stimulus Checks Really Happening

They arebut theyre not coming from the federal government like the last three stimulus checks did. This time, it all depends on what state you live in. Thats right, these fourth stimulus checks are being given out to some folks at the state and city levels now.

Back when the American Rescue Plan rolled out, all 50 states as a whole were given $195 billion to help fund their own economic recovery closer to home.1 Thats a lot of dough. But heres the catchthey dont have forever to spend that money. The states have to figure out what to spend the money on by the end of 2024, and then they have until the end of 2026 to use up all that cash.2 Those deadlines might sound super far away, but the clock is ticking here.

Stimulus Blamed For High Inflation

SECOND STIMULUS CHECK UPDATE: The Next Big Fat Stimulus Check Coming in ...

The final round of $1,400 direct payments which started in March 2021 along with the massive amounts of covid-19 relief funds injected into the US economy have been blamed for the higher-than-normal inflation afflicting the nation. The Federal Reserve Bank of San Francisco looked at the effect of the American Rescue Plan specifically on inflation.

It found that Bidens stimulus is temporarily ratcheting up inflation, but not causing overheating as has been suggested. Their analysis found that the ARP, is expected to cause inflation to increase by about 0.3 percentage point in 2021 and by a bit more than 0.2 percentage point in 2022. The impact in 2023 is negligible.

Other factors are helping push up prices on just about everything, a major source has been disruptions to supply chains caused by the pandemic. This caused manufacturers to scramble to secure scarce supplies of inputs to make their products. Americans in turn have been scooping up consumer goods with excess savings they acquired during the lockdown increasing demand on limited supplies.

Congress Previously Acted Quickly To Get Relief To Americans Affected By The Pandemic

Where’s my stimulus check? Next batch of payments coming this week

When the US and the world were put on lockdown, millions of workers were confined to their homes sending the unemployment rate skyrocketing to 14.7 percent in April 2020. Congress acted rapidly to pass the 2020 CARES Act to get relief to businesses and households, including the first round of stimulus checks of up to $1,200 for eligible adults and $500 per qualifying kid under age 17.

Congress also passed generous enhanced pandemic unemployment benefits which kept households afloat where workers businesses were shuttered or they had to stay home because of pandemic-induced upheavals in their lives. Those benefits were extended in 2020 and again in 2021 but have now ceased, being seen by some as the reason behind a severe labor shortage in the US.

Two more rounds of stimulus checks were also passed in the interim of up to $2,000 in total. They are credited with supercharging the economic recovery which had begun to lag at the end of 2020 as a new variant caused infections to surge. But the last one has also been blamed for the current high rate of inflation.
